dc.description.abstractIn this study, the effect of four factors affecting colour fading in the laser process (resolution in the X direction, resolution in the Y direction, pixel time and application direction/angle [56 degrees, horizontal, vertical]) were statistically examined. Then, the effect of application direction/angle (56 degrees, horizontal, vertical) and application mode (Normal, HDR Soft, HDR Medium) were investigated in more detail. It is believed that this study will contribute to the literature and is original since there is no study on the effect of application angle and/or mode during laser treatment. It was found that beyond the resolution and pixel time, application direction/angle and mode (HDR Medium > HDR Soft > Normal) are important in terms of colour fading for 11.25 ounce trousers made of 95.3% cotton/3.4% polyester (T400)/1.3% elastane used in this study.
